> The issue should be the conflict between event "i915/software-gt-awake-time/" 
> and pmu "software".
> 
> # perf list | grep i915/software
>   i915/software-gt-awake-time/                       [Kernel PMU event]
> 
> Perf supports the event format as "prefix-xxx-suffix", so the "software"
> string in "software-gt-awake-time" is added to perf_pmu_events_list as
> PMU_EVENT_SYMBOL_PREFIX. When parsing the string such as "software/xxx/",
> it’s parsed as PMU_EVENT_SYMBOL_PREFIX for "software", then it would error
> out in next processing.
> 
> So the easy way is to rename "software-gt-awake-time" to "gt-awake-time",
> right? Otherwise we have to hardcode something in perf tool.
